Fortification
Production and Importation of Salt
    

There is iodized salt production.

    

The total annual national production of iodized salt is 18,000 tons. (2001)

    

The intended level of salt iodization at the point of production is .006%-0.01%

    

Large-scale salt iodization started in 1962.

    

There is currently one iodized salt producer.

    

Potassium iodate is used to iodize salt.

     Bulk Polyethylene in knitted/meshed bags that are lined with plastic are used to package the salt.
    

Salt iodine content at production level is assessed by manufacturer quality control checks using 2 hour sampling and analysis.

Retail
     The average retail cost of iodized salt is $8-10 per 500g.
